Transaction 3146e72e7a7aa384ed48a713216b79ddb4c2c72a52f145c15cbc9872b47a5769
1 Input
1 Output
-
3146e72e7a7aa384ed48a713216b79ddb4c2c72a52f145c15cbc9872b47a5769:0
- value
- 513832667
- script pubkey
- OP_0 OP_PUSHBYTES_20 e230e8f4faf9cce566b485c26f8cb54aa0ea42b2
- address
- bc1qugcw3a86l8xw2e45shpxlr94f2sw5s4j0n2dd5